I am trying to a research on the effects of social media on students. So i have gathered the data which includes demographic answers along with their age groups,how they use social media. Most of the answers are from a range of 1-5 (1 being Never and 5 being Always). How can i use regression to find a relationship between 1 dependable variable and single/multiple independent variables?
